Abstract
An accurate and fast propagation method for dielectric passive and active waveguides is a useful tool for OEIC design. The propagation constant, the intensity distribution, optical transmission/ reflection and the coupling efficiency characterize a device and can be calculated with several methods. However, large refractive index steps both in the propagation direction (gratings, BUTT-coupling), as well as in the transverse direction (multi waveguide structure, vertical coupler) lie above the common calculation limits of most optical modelling methods.
